  2. Marc Lawrence (born Max Goldsmith; February 17, 1910 – November 28, 2005) was an American character actor who specialized in underworld types. He has also been credited as F. A. Foss, Marc Laurence and Marc C. Lawrence.

  6. Nov 27, 2005 · Marc Lawrence was an American character actor who specialized in underworld types. In 1930, Lawrence befriended another young actor, John Garfield. The two appeared in a number of plays before Lawrence was given a film contract with Columbia Pictures. Lawrence appeared in films beginning in 1931.

  7. Dec 1, 2005 · Marc Lawrence was a character actor who played gangsters, thugs and undertakers in dozens of movies from the 1930s to the 1990s. He was also a communist sympathizer who was blacklisted in the 1950s and worked in Europe for years.
